No exact translation found for الفَرْعُ النَّازِلُ الأَمامِيُّ للشِّرْيانِ التَّاجِيّ الأَيسَر

Translate English Arabic الفَرْعُ النَّازِلُ الأَمامِيُّ للشِّرْيانِ التَّاجِيّ الأَيسَر

English
 
Arabic
related Results